Our quiet house is located only 50 metres from the square, local shops and our very own castle of Selles sur Cher. Each Thursday there is the most exciting market of the area which offers wonderful fresh food products. Selles is famous for its AOC goat cheese available from the local Fromagerie and you will find delicious, inexpensive wines in the cellars of our local producers.

There is also a full range of restaurants from take-away to the gourmet you will not even need to cook.
IN Selles sur Cher you can of course go shopping, biking and walking along the banks of the river Cher which winds through our little town. And in summer you can also go swimming and pedal boating

NEARBY you can go riding, dancing(club) and experience the unparalleled French "guinguette" (cf Renoir) on the banks of river Cher.

Most of the major castles are quickly accessible :
CHENONCEAU The dainty ladies' one with its arched gallery over the water.
VALENCAY comedians in period costumes will reenact history.
CHEVERNY you will see the pack of hounds gobble up their dinner.
BLOIS with its secret door & cabinets.
AMBOISE Where François 1er & Leonardo da Vinci lived 3 Km apart.
CHAMBORD the most stately one with its 440 rooms & 365 chimneys.
Our region is an architectural delight
Bessides, most of our castles offer unexpected exhibitions, shows, or music festivals (international musicians).

We particularly recommend LEONARDO DA VINCI'S MANOR HOUSE and gardens in Amboise, where children will be thrilled to have a hand on the replicas of his fabulous machines. Your may like to visit one of these amazing troglodyte houses dus in the rock ...

THE AEROCLUB next to the town will welcome you for a private tour of the castles on a plane at the attractive price of 60€ half an hour for 3 people.

Selles sur Cher is locatd on a regional rail link with regular services to Tours(airport) Vierzon and Bourges. The house is a pleasant, easy 15 minute walk to the railway station.

From Charles de Gaulle airport in Roissy (Paris) the TGV train can take you to Tours in 1.30 hour.
